WebAug 7, 2024 · The Irish Youth Justice Service's objective is to improve delivery of youth justice services and reduce youth offending. This challenge is met by focusing on diversion, rehabilitation, and the greater use of community-based interventions and the promotion of initiatives to deal with young people who offend.

WebDec 12, 2024 · The introduction of the Children Act 2001 (“the 2001 Act”) into Irish law signaled the beginning of a new era for the youth justice system in Ireland.
